#48738f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#48738f is composed of 28.2% red, 45.1%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.7% cyan, 19.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 203.7 degrees, a saturation of 33% and a lightness of 42.2%. #48738f color hex could be obtained by blending #90e6ff with #00001f.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#48738f color description : Dark moderate blue.

#48738f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#48738f has RGB values of R:72, G:115,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 4748175.

Shades and Tints of #48738f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a0d is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#48738f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696c6e is the less saturated color, while #0681d1 is the most saturated one.
